![](https://ccweb.imgix.net/https%3A%2F%2Fwww.classcentral.com%2Fimages%2Ficon-black-friday.png?auto=format&ixlib=php-4.1.0&s=fe56b83c82babb2f8fce47a2aed2f85d)
Overview
![](https://ccweb.imgix.net/https%3A%2F%2Fwww.classcentral.com%2Fimages%2Ficon-black-friday.png?auto=format&ixlib=php-4.1.0&s=fe56b83c82babb2f8fce47a2aed2f85d)
This course aims to teach learners how to build browser-based .NET applications using the Blazor framework. By the end of the course, students will be able to:
- Understand the basics of Blazor and its modern, component-based architecture.
- Build responsive client-side UIs using Blazor components, router, DI system, and JavaScript interop.
- Create reusable component libraries and develop full-stack .NET applications without the need for transpilation or plugins.
The course covers topics such as Blazor WebAssembly, server-side Blazor, authentication, authorization, and various advanced scenarios using Blazor components. The intended audience for this course is developers interested in expanding their skills to include building browser-based applications using the .NET framework. The teaching method involves demonstrations and practical examples to showcase the capabilities of Blazor.
Syllabus
Introduction
Blazor Basics
Blazor WebAssembly
Browser Demo
Mission Control
Authentication Authorization
Login Display
Validation
Component Libraries
Reusable Component Libraries
Creating a Blazor Component
Serverside Blazor
Car Buyer
Pros and cons
More Blazor options
Blazor clientside
BlazorPWA
Electron
Flutter
Taught by
NDC Conferences